Where is the billionaires row in Mumbai?

Altamount Road, also known as India's Billionaires' Row, is an affluent residential street in the southern region of Mumbai, India. The area is notable for housing some of the highest real estate prices in the country.

Where do ambani live?

Antilia is the residence of the Indian billionaire businessman Mukesh Ambani and his family. It is located on Billionaires' Row in Mumbai. Built from 2006 to 2010 at a cost of nearly US$2 billion, it was valued at US$4.6 billion in 2023.

Who is the biggest property owner in Mumbai?

There are six key players that own most parts of Mumbai, such as: 1. Godrej & Boyce - Owns the largest area, 3,401 acres of land in Mumbai, spanning Vikhroli, Nahur, and Kurla. 2. Dinshaw Trust - Controls 683 acres of land in the western suburbs of Malad and Kanheri.

Where does Amitabh live in Mumbai?

Jalsa, a name that means 'celebration,' is Amitabh Bachchan's primary residence located in Juhu. This iconic and stunning two-storey bungalow, spanning 10,125 square feet, was a gift from director Ramesh Sippy after Bachchan's role in Satte Pe Satta.
